Home Assistant release with the issue: 0.87.0

Last working Home Assistant release (if known):

Operating environment (Hass.io/Docker/Windows/etc.): Hass.io

Component/platform: Hive

Description of problem:
Offline Hive lights (switched off at the wall) showing as On. This appears to be a re-occurrence of an old closed issue
#12927
Offline lights should show as off since they are most likely powered off

Problem-relevant configuration.yaml entries and (fill out even if it seems unimportant):

hive:
  username: !secret hive_user
  password: !secret hive_password
  scan_interval: 1
# Configure Climate - Hive
climate:
  platform: hive
